Key Considerations Before Buying
- Modularity vs. Stability: Modular sectionals offer layout flexibility, but the pull-out bed mechanism and frequent reconfiguration can test the frame's long-term structural integrity and the connectors' durability.
- Fabric and Fill for Dual Use: The dark grey upholstery must withstand both daily sitting and periodic use as a sleep surface; check reviews for comments on fabric pilling, stain resistance, and whether the cushion foam retains its shape or bottoms out.
- Storage Ottoman Utility: The included ottoman adds storage, but assess its capacity relative to the sectional's size and whether its lid mechanism is sturdy enough for regular use as a footrest or extra seating.
What Our Analysts Recommend
For sleeper sectionals, examine the bed mechanism's ease of deployment and the resulting sleep surface flatness. Quality indicators include reinforced frames at stress points (especially where modules connect), high-density foam in seat cushions that won't sag quickly, and clear documentation for assembly and weight limits.
Sofas & Couches Market Context
Market Overview
The modular sleeper sofa market is competitive, with many brands offering space-saving solutions. Products in this category often target apartment dwellers or those needing guest accommodations, balancing affordability with multifunctionality, which can lead to compromises in material quality.
Common Issues
Common problems include difficult assembly of modular pieces, misaligned connectors causing wobble, thin mattress pads on pull-out beds leading to uncomfortable sleep, and fabric that shows wear or staining prematurely. The mechanical parts for the sleeper function are a frequent failure point.
Quality Indicators
Look for specifics on frame material (kiln-dried hardwood is superior to particleboard), suspension type (sinuous spring vs. webbing), cushion foam density (over 1.8 lb/ft³ is better), and warranty coverage on the sleeper mechanism. Detailed, image-heavy reviews showing the product after months of use are invaluable.
